WebAt the end of the year, I should: Debit Owner's Contribution, Credit Owner's Equity (i.e., zero out contribution and move to Owner's Equity). Credit Owner's Draw, Debit Owner's Equity (i.e., zero out draws and move to Owner's Equity). Owner's Equity should now have a net debit balance of $500. WebMay 26, 2024 · How do I close out end of year. Go to Edit > Preferences > Accounting. Select the Company Preferences tab. Under Closing date, click the Set Date/Password button. In the Set Closing Date and Password window, select the Closing Date. Enter the Date Password, and confirm it. Click OK once done. How do I archive previous years in …

WebMar 14, 2015 · .qbw files are the actual database files. .qbb are the backups, and the autobackups get stamped with the date in the filename. Manual backups just have the name of the file and end in .qbb. .tlg files are the transaction logs, and they keep all transactions since the last backup in case of disaster. When you do a backup it gets cleared out.
